Are people in Luther older or younger than people in Yale?
- The Median Age in Luther is 6.7 years older than in Yale.

Are housing costs cheaper in Luther or Yale?
- Luther housing costs are 159.8% more expensive than Yale hous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Luther or Yale?
- The average commute for residents of Luther is 16.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Yale.
